Subject: Key rotation — Locksline access flow

Team, we rotated the credential the Tumblecrate laundry-locker flow uses to call the internal Latch service. Old key is revoked effective now; any cached copies will start failing with 403s. Staging and prod were rotated together. Update your local review environment before testing the unlock path. The replacement key is below.

gateway credential: kto15_8KtvEYSD8WJ9Uyq

[ ] Step 12 — Autoscaler signer rotation (Ceremony: Ironbell)

Security reviewer, heads up: the queue-depth autoscaler for the Pellwick ingest tier signs its scale decisions, and today we rotate that signer. Confirm the old key is revoked before the new one is activated, otherwise the scaler will happily double-sign during the overlap window and the audit trail gets messy. Witness count must be three, and the shard envelopes stay sealed until roll call. The recovery passphrase for the escrow vault is recorded directly below.

vault phrase of yaduf-yajop = lamath-kelix-aldion-zorius-ulaox-eliax-gorox-norok-fenael-fenath-julael-pelius-belius-druion

// Heads up for the sync: this constant caps glyph embedding in the
// Quillpress invoice renderer. Bump it past 4096 and the PDFs from the
// Tarnwick billing run balloon to 30MB each — ask Renna how that went.
// We agreed to keep it conservative until subset caching lands.
// If you change it, note which build you verified against; the token
// goes right below this comment.

build token for yageg-yajep: htk3_eeb

## Changed defaults

Heads up: the Ledgerline tax-rate lookup cache now defaults to a 15-minute TTL instead of 24 hours. Turns out rates in the Veldt County sandbox were going stale mid-demo, which was embarrassing. Eviction is now LRU rather than FIFO, and the cache warms on boot. If you're reviewing, check that nothing hardcodes the old TTL. The new defaults land as follows.

deployment values, bajop-taweg:
holwyn:
  log_level: debug
  metrics_host: metrics.holwyn.zemvarsys.internal
  pool_size: 32